Rs 5,677 cr disbursed under GPF in FY 2024-25: Govt | KNO

Srinagar, Apr 07 (KNO): The Jammu and Kashmir government on Monday clarified that General Provident Fund (GPF) bills for in-service and retired employees are being cleared regularly, but strictly as per the availability of resources. Responding to a query by MLA Hilal Akbar Lone, the I/C Minister Finance, as per the news agency—Kashmir News Observer (KNO), stated that during the financial year 2024-25, a substantial amount of Rs 5,677 crores has been already paid under GPF. The Minister added that the bills are being cleared regularly as per the availability of resources, which indicates any delays may be linked to constraints in fund availability rather than systematic negligence—(KNO)
